Alatri, a historic town nestled in Italy's Lazio region, is characterized by its position on the slopes of the Ernici mountains and its proximity to the Ciociaria plains. This geographical setting provides a varied terrain of gentle hills, dense forests, and valleys, making it suitable for several sports like touring cycling, hiking, road cycling, mountain biking, and more. The region's natural features include Lake Canterno and numerous viewpoints offering vistas over the surrounding landscape.

Alatri's trails feature the Ernici mountains, Ciociaria plains, and Lake Canterno. Other natural highlights include dense forests, cliffs, valleys, and the Capofiume Spring. Panoramic views are common from various points, including the Acropolis.
Alatri's routes often pass by significant historical sites. These include the ancient Cyclopean walls and the Acropolis, dating back to the pre-Roman period. The Certosa di Trisulti (Trisulti Charterhouse) is another notable cultural landmark.
